acetonide of 2-(methylthio)-3-phenylpropane-1,3-diol

Base Information
  • Chemical Name:acetonide of 2-(methylthio)-3-phenylpropane-1,3-diol
  • CAS No.:131491-19-5
  • Molecular Formula:C13H18O2S
  • Molecular Weight:238.351

synthetic route:
Guidance literature:
Multi-step reaction with 2 steps
1: 1) lithium diisopropylamide / 1) THF, -78 deg C, 2 h, 2) THF, -78 deg C, 1h
2: 1) LiAlH4, 2) p-TsOH / 1) ether, -78 deg C, 5 h, 2) CH2Cl2, 24 h
With lithium aluminium tetrahydride; toluene-4-sulfonic acid; lithium diisopropyl amide;
DOI:10.1021/jo00002a054
